收藏 分销(赏)

网上图书商城需求分析.doc

上传人:快乐****生活 文档编号:4860218 上传时间:2024-10-15 格式:DOC 页数:7 大小:122KB
下载 相关 举报
网上图书商城需求分析.doc_第1页
第1页 / 共7页
网上图书商城需求分析.doc_第2页
第2页 / 共7页
网上图书商城需求分析.doc_第3页
第3页 / 共7页
网上图书商城需求分析.doc_第4页
第4页 / 共7页
网上图书商城需求分析.doc_第5页
第5页 / 共7页
点击查看更多>>
资源描述

1、黄山学院中软实训 书香苑网上图书商城书香苑网上图书商城项目需求分析项目名称:书香苑网上图书商城院系:信息工程学院专业:计算机科学与技术项目组:菜鸟组指导老师:中软国际 张瑞实训地点:黄山学院南区第四教学楼4317室实训时间:2015.12.132015.12.20目录1.产品介绍32.项目分工33.产品面向的用户群体34.产品应当遵循的标准或规范35.产品范围36.产品中的角色46.1 网上图书商城功能46.2图书的添加46.3 图书修改46.4 图书删除56.5图书信息列表57.产品的功能性需求58.产品的非功能性需求68.1 用户界面需求68.2 软硬件环境需求68.3 产品质量需求68.

2、4 技术需求71.产品介绍信息技术高速发展的今天,软件的作用十分突出,软件已经发展成为信息技术的核心,主导着信息产品的开发和信息技术市场的进一步的开拓。本系统包括两个基本部分,一个是前台的销售程序,用户在前台浏览搜索图书,可以看到商城的最新公告,用户进入商城就有一个购物车,用户把需要的图书放入购物车中,用户可以去除不需要的图书,修改商品的数量,清空购物车。当用户选购完图书后就可以下订单。另一个是后台管理程序,商家在此管理本网站的相关信息如公告的发布、录入、删除,更改网上图书的信息,订单的管理和注册用户的管理。2.项目分工(1)项目开发人员:陈斌,胡仕界,武琼,伍永照,邱深源,刘杰,袁保瑞,周璇

3、,陶涛。(2)文档编写人员:周璇,刘杰(3)登录与注册实现:胡仕界(4)购物车与列表设置:伍永照,武琼(5)各功能整合:陈斌3.产品面向的用户群体“网上图书商城”面向的用户群体:所有人 4.产品应当遵循的标准或规范本产品为定制软件,参考当当网,以网上图书购买需求为最终设计参考依据。5.产品范围本产品主要用于用户购买图书,管理员对图书的管理基于互联网的Web应用系统。产品适用领域包括: (1)用户购买图书 (2)管理员对图书的管理。 具体功能需求在下文详细描述。6.产品中的角色下表阐述本产品的各种角色及其职责。各种角色的具体行为将在功能性需求中描述。角色名称职责描述管理员即卖家,可以发布需要卖的

4、书,对书籍进行管理,管理用户会员信息会员即买家,可以注册,登录,浏览和购买图书6.1 网上图书商城功能图书的管理和购买是本软件的核心之一。即通过后台的管理和前台的用户下订单购买相结合,实现电子网上购物的功能。6.2图书的添加名称添加功能描述添加图书详细信息优先级高输入书名、作者、出版社、价格、类别、图片、简介必填项书名、作者、类别操作序列管理员登陆后添加图书信息输出添加信息成功,并跳转至商品列表关于优先级:优先级表示功能的重要性与迫切行,优先级分为高、中、低三个级别,优先级高表示此功能必需实现,优先级中表示此功能可以暂缓实现,但是仍为系统必须的功能;优先级低表示此功能为辅助功能,可根据需要在后

5、续版本中考虑实现。6.3 图书修改名称图书修改功能描述提供对已有图书进行修改功能优先级高输入书名、作者、出版社、价格、类别、图片、简介操作序列管理员登陆后方可对已有图书信息进行操作输出修改成功,跳转至图书详细界面。补充说明实现对图书信息的基本修改6.4 图书删除名称图书信息删除功能描述提供对图书信息删除功能优先级高输入图书信息的ID 操作序列管理员登录后方可删除输出删除成功跳转至图书信息列表页补充说明完成图书信息的删除6.5图书信息列表名称图书信息列表功能描述查询功能优先级高输入输入完成数据库的添加数据操作序列管理员登陆后即可操作输出生成图书信息列表(书名、作者、出版社、价格、类别、图片、简介

6、等字段)补充说明可根据书名、作者等字段做简单查询7.产品的功能性需求后台管理:7.1图书管理:6.1.1添加书籍:管理员登录后对书籍的添加6.1.2修改书籍:管理员登陆后对书籍的修改6.1.3评论管理:用户对书本的评价进行管理6.1.4书籍分类:把书籍分类展现6.1.5查看书籍:查看书籍的列表7.2订单管理:6.2.1查询订单:查看用户所下的订单6.2.2删除订单:删除用户所下的订单6.2.3修改订单状态:修改用户所下订单的状态6.2.4付款方式管理:管理用户选择的付款方式6.2.5送货方式管理:管理用户选择的发货方式7.3信息管理:6.3.1公告管理:把系统的最新消息展现7.4前台管理:6.

7、4.1登录:管理员登录6.4.2注销:管理员注销前台管理:7.5用户管理:6.5.1注册:用户注册帐户,注册实现相同信息无法多次录入。6.5.2登录:用户登录帐号且同一账号不能同时登陆。6.5.3修改个人信息:可以修改自己的信息6.5.4查看个人信息:可以查看自己的信息7.6购物车管理:6.6.1图书加入购物车:把需要买的书放入购物6.6.2浏览购物车:查看自己购物车里的商品6.6.3修改商品中的购物车数量:修改购物车里的书本的数量6.6.4删除购物车中的图书:删除购物车里书本的数量6.6.5清空购物车:把购物车里的商品全部清空7.7订单管理:6.7.1取消订单:用户登陆后取消所下订单6.7.

8、2修改订单:用户登陆后修改所下的订单6.7.3查看订单:用户登陆后查看自己所下的订单7.8浏览信息:6.8.1浏览图书:用户可以浏览商品6.8.2查看图书评论:用户可以查看商品的评论7.9留言:6.9.1给商家留言:用户登录后还可以给管理員留言8.产品的非功能性需求8.1 用户界面需求需求名称详细要求界面设计符合Web2.0标准,保证在主流IE、Friefox等浏览器中具备一致的用户体验。设计风格遵循简洁、易用、美观、重视用户体验、以用户为中心的设计原则。8.2 软硬件环境需求需求名称详细要求服务器Tomcat6.0客户端电脑软件设计保证客户端通过任意主流浏览器均可顺利、无障碍访问应用程序8.

9、3 产品质量需求主要质量属性详细要求正确性保证程序运行的正确性,数据、文档记录准确勿误。按照用户需求正确执行任务可靠性软件设计保证在安全服务器环境下,系统能够正常运行易用性易用性是软件能否满足客户容易操作使用程度,软件开发重视用户使用体验,极力降低系统使用门槛、保证具备一般计算机操作技能的用户能够顺利使用本软件。另外系统重视使用过程中的操作提示及说明,能够给用户明确的操作指导安全性软件保证具备较高安全性,分级权限系统设计为系统资源提供充分安全保证,避免程序级系统入侵可扩展性软件设计具备较高的可扩展性,即保证软件功能的适度扩展及系统规模的扩展健壮性软件设计保证软件本身能够抵御非法数据干扰,能够保证事务的一致性,尽力避免程序运行异常8.4 技术需求主要栏目技术要求开发环境JDK 6.0 +MyEclipse8.5开发技术服务前端:采用基于Java EE的Jsp-Servlet简易架构前端:jquery、div+css、AJAX等技术数据库MySql5.0其他无7

展开阅读全文
部分上传会员的收益排行 01、路***(¥15400+),02、曲****(¥15300+),
03、wei****016(¥13200+),04、大***流(¥12600+),
05、Fis****915(¥4200+),06、h****i(¥4100+),
07、Q**(¥3400+),08、自******点(¥2400+),
09、h*****x(¥1400+),10、c****e(¥1100+),
11、be*****ha(¥800+),12、13********8(¥800+)。
相似文档                                   自信AI助手自信AI助手
搜索标签

当前位置:首页 > 包罗万象 > 大杂烩

移动网页_全站_页脚广告1

关于我们      便捷服务       自信AI       AI导航        获赠5币

©2010-2024 宁波自信网络信息技术有限公司  版权所有

客服电话:4008-655-100  投诉/维权电话:4009-655-100

gongan.png浙公网安备33021202000488号   

icp.png浙ICP备2021020529号-1  |  浙B2-20240490  

关注我们 :gzh.png    weibo.png    LOFTER.png 

客服